Understanding the Basics of Pet Health
Ensuring the well-being of our pets is a responsibility that requires knowledge and dedication. The foundation of pets health lies in providing a balanced diet, regular exercise, and routine veterinary care. A nutritious diet tailored to the specific needs of your pet is crucial. Whether it’s a high-protein diet for dogs or a special mix of grains and vegetables for rabbits, understanding nutritional requirements is essential for their vitality and longevity.
Preventative Care and Regular Check-ups
Preventative care plays a pivotal role in maintaining pets health. Regular veterinary visits allow for early detection of potential health issues, ensuring timely intervention. Vaccinations, parasite control, and dental care are fundamental aspects of a comprehensive health regime. Annual check-ups help monitor your pet’s weight, behavior, and overall health, allowing for adjustments in diet or lifestyle as needed. Mental Stimulation and Physical Exercise
Just like humans, pets need mental stimulation and physical exercise to stay healthy. Engaging in interactive play, providing toys, and introducing new environments can prevent boredom and related behavioral issues. Physical activity, whether through daily walks, agility training, or playful fetch sessions, helps maintain a healthy weight and supports cardiovascular health. Ensuring your pet receives adequate exercise is fundamental to their well-being and happiness.
Recognizing and Addressing Common Health Issues
Pets, like humans, can suffer from various health issues, ranging from minor ailments to serious conditions. Recognizing symptoms early can make a significant difference. Common issues include obesity, dental disease, and skin conditions. Symptoms such as lethargy, loss of appetite, or unusual behavior should prompt a visit to the vet. Being proactive and informed about potential health problems can ensure your pet receives the care they need promptly.
